The Full Creamy Marry Me Ditalini Sausage Pasta Recipe

Ingredients

  • 8 ounces ditalini pasta, cooked al dente
  • 1-2 tablespoons avocado oil
  • 8 ounces mild Italian ground beef
  • ½ cup sweet onion, diced small
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1-1.5 tablespoons tomato paste
  • Pinch kosher salt, to taste
  • Few turns cracked black pepper, to taste
  • ½ – ¾ cup low sodium chicken broth
  • ¾ – 1 cup heavy cream
  • ½ cup parmesan cheese, grated
  • Red pepper flakes, optional garnish

Instructions

  1. Cook the Pasta: In a large pot, bring water to a boil and season it with kosher salt. Add the ditalini pasta and cook according to the package instructions until al dente. Drain the pasta using a colander, drizzle with avocado oil, and set aside. Tip: Adding salt to the water enhances the pasta’s flavor.
  2. Prepare the Sauce: In a sauté pan over medium-high heat, add the avocado oil. Once hot, add the mild Italian ground beef. Cook until browned, then add the diced onion and minced garlic. Sauté until the onion becomes translucent. Tip: Ensure the beef is cooked thoroughly for optimal flavor.
  3. Add Tomato Paste: Stir in the tomato paste and let it caramelize lightly in the pan for about 2-3 minutes. Season with a pinch of kosher salt and a few turns of cracked black pepper.
  4. Deglaze the Pan: Pour in the low sodium chicken broth and let it reduce by half. Once reduced, lower the heat to medium/low and add the heavy cream. Stir well to combine.
  5. Incorporate Cheese and Pasta: Add the grated parmesan cheese to the sauce and stir until melted. Then, add the cooked pasta and toss everything together until well coated in the creamy sauce. Tip: If the sauce is too thick, add a little more chicken broth to loosen it.
  6. Serve: Garnish with red pepper flakes if desired, and enjoy your delicious meal!

Serving Suggestions and Variations for Creamy Marry Me Ditalini Sausage Pasta

This Creamy Marry Me Ditalini Sausage Pasta dish pairs wonderfully with a fresh side salad or garlic bread for a complete meal. You can also consider adding some fresh herbs like basil or parsley for an extra burst of flavor. If you’d like a bit more texture, throw in some sautéed vegetables such as spinach or bell peppers. For those who enjoy a bit of heat, try adding more red pepper flakes or a dash of hot sauce. Remember, the beauty of this recipe lies in its versatility, so feel free to make it your own!

Frequently Asked Questions About Creamy Marry Me Ditalini Sausage Pasta

Can I use a different type of pasta? Yes! While ditalini is perfect for this recipe, feel free to substitute with your favorite pasta shape.
Is this dish kid-friendly? Absolutely! The mild flavors make it appealing to kids, and it’s easy to adjust the spice level to suit their tastes.
Can I make this dish ahead of time? Yes, you can prepare the sauce in advance and simply add the cooked pasta when you’re ready to serve. Just be sure to reheat gently.
How can I store leftovers?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ently on the stove or in the microwave.
